ANN HALLENBERG Ann Hallenberg has established herself as one of Europe’s leading mezzo-sopranos. She regularly appears in opera houses including the Milan Teatro alla Scala, Venice Teatro la Fenice, Madrid Teatro Real, Vienna Theater an der Wien, Opernhaus Zürich, the Paris Opéra National, Opéra de Lyon, Netherlands Opera in Amsterdam, the Bavarian State Opera in Munich, Semperoper Dresden and Royal Swedish Opera. Equally at home on the concert platform she has built an unusually wide concert repertoire that spans music from the early seventeenth century works of Monteverdi and Cavalli, via Mozart, Beethoven, Berlioz, Mahler, Martin and Chausson up to contemporary works of Franz Waxman and Daniel Börtz. Ann Hallenberg frequently collaborates with conductors such as Riccardo Muti, Sir John Eliot Gardiner, Alberto Zedda, Christophe Rousset, Marc Minkowski, Alan Curtis, Emmanuelle Haïm, William Christie, Lothar Zagrosek, Fabio Biondi, Ivor Bolton, Philippe Herreweghe and Sir Roger Norrington. She has recorded numerous CDs and DVDs with music by Bach, Handel, Vivaldi, Mozart, Haydn, Gluck and Mendelssohn, among others.
